Crashing when printing downloaded (via web page) PDF, no problem when printing saved PDF

My client is having issues printing PDF's when she downloads them fresh from a website into Nitro.  Nitro is the default PDF handler, and works fine otherwise (document conversions, printing already saved documents on their server) but crashes only in this instance.  I have verified that Nitro is updated, and this happens regardless of the browser (Chrome, Firefox, IE/Edge).  The system reports an error and points to two files, an XML file and a DMP file.  I'm able to get to the DMP file, but the XML file is gone by the time I get to the directory.

Please let me know what my next steps are.  I'm happy to insert the DMP file as needed.

In order to further assist you, could you please provide a screenshot of your user's 'About Nitro Pro' window under Help tab? This window should show the exact build of the program and its serial number (format is 13.X.X.X, e.g. 13.2.3.26).

Does this only happen when printing PDF files from a certain website? If yes, is this an external page that we can access and download PDF files? Would it be fine sending over the URL?

Lastly, please provide the serial number of the program.
